while on paper, SD looks like a good counter to AM. It actually isnt. You have to consider that
a. am is never alone unless he's farming
b. he has bkb/manta
c. even if you manage to disrupt him. The rest of the team will be there and makes sure he lives
d. if am is in the middle of a crowd, soul catcher will pick a random target

like art mentioned, those heroes will counter am nicely

am is worthless early and thats true because he has no life early. With spellshield maxed, he can almost tank all the nukes with the help of vanguard. Survivability and farm are his first priority and if he can get some kills then thats a big plus(this is also true for all the hard carries). However, you have babysitters to worry about too. Just because you catch him alone, it doesnt mean support wont be there to keep him alive. Generally, good players would build him differently depending on the situation.

Eh, I'm of the opinion that items like Mekansm or Pipe of Insight shouldn't be central to any one hero. Whoever has the money and can benefit is a solid choice, picking it up early will also provide a big boost in team sustain during fights. If that hero is Windrunner, there's no sense in waiting around for Lich to get the farm when a mek now provides immediate team benefit.

Unless you have a better mek user like Windrunner who can farm it faster, Mek on Lich is as important an item as you can get.

I don't disagree that it can be an important item for him, just stressing that it's largely dependent on lineup and circumstance (ie. Lich may reap a lot of assist gold to put away toward a mek, for instance, or he may die frequently enough that his focus may be more on having wards out at all times so that his team can pick better fights). It's a core team item, but who gets it is far less important than having it available as soon as possible.
 
And wards are far more important than a mek in any case. I'm guilty of sometimes trying to get items instead of buying obs, but it is a habit newer players would do best not to emulate.
 
Yeah, if it's a choice between saving some more gold for a Mek or buying more wards, I'll side with wards every time. If they help set up a good gank, teamfight, give a good rune, or save a teammate's life, they've already more than paid for themselves. Build vision and the gold will come.
